Overview
- Elliott plays T.L., the father of Billy Bob Thornton’s Tommy Norris, depicted as a regretful, sometimes wheelchair‑bound presence in trailer footage.
- Elliott says Sheridan called him directly after a hiatus since 1883, telling him he was “about to put your ass back to work.”
- Thornton describes T.L.’s arrival as a move that deepens Tommy’s backstory and intensifies the family dynamic this season.
- Paramount+ premieres Season 2 on November 16, following a Fort Worth red carpet event and final promotional push this week.
- The series’ North Texas footprint remains central, with cast visits to local towns and Elliott receiving the Bill Paxton Achievement in Film Award at the Lone Star Film Festival.
